Career Trajectory: From Digital Pioneer to Design Authority

Jaime Derringer has carved an exceptional path as a digital media innovator and design thought leader since founding Design Milk in 2006. What began as a passion project documenting modern design evolved into one of the web's most influential design platforms, attracting 2.4 million monthly readers at its peak before its 2019 acquisition. Derringer's career demonstrates remarkable evolution:

  • 2006-2009: Launched Design Milk as solo blogger/curator while working full-time in marketing
  • 2010-2014: Expanded into verticals (Dog Milk) and commerce (Adorn Milk jewelry line)
  • 2015-2019: Spearheaded international design events and product collaborations
  • 2020-Present: Transitioned to Chief Creative Officer role post-acquisition while maintaining editorial oversight
